Most Ukrainians oppose trading NATO membership for “peace” with Russia, poll finds

More than half of Ukrainians consider it unacceptable or undesirable to give up NATO membership in exchange for “peace” during negotiations with Russia. This is evidenced by the research data of the New Europe Center, which is at the disposal of European Pravda.

In total, 67% of Ukrainian citizens consider it categorically unacceptable (57%) or extremely undesirable (10%) the possibility of refusing to join the North Atlantic Alliance or declaring Ukraine’s neutrality in exchange for “peace” with Russia. Only 12% of respondents called this option acceptable.

71% of Ukrainians are against Russia’s concessions regarding membership in the European Union. Only 11% of respondents called such a step acceptable.

More than 76% of Ukrainians are categorically against the idea of not vacating the territories temporarily occupied by Russia. 8% consider such an offer undesirable.

Ukrainians were also interviewed about the possibility of granting the Russian language state status. 73% of citizens spoke against it. Another 67% of respondents categorically refused the idea of reducing the amount of reparations from Russia, and 77% denied the refusal to prosecute Russian criminals.
